Fremont, CA: Mobile device management (MDM) solutions help businesses monitor their mobile devices’ security through different methods and policies for device security and access control. Every solution has unique capabilities, however, here are some inherent features that MDM solution should have:
Device Security Capabilities

An MDM solution secures and protects an organization’s mobile devices. Therefore, MDM providers need to offer proper device security measures. An organization should be able to remotely protect a mobile device and the confidential data contained from the single management system. Some essential security features that need to be in an MDM solution are data encryption, security configuration, and access monitoring.
All-Encompassing Device and Operating System Support
An MDM solution has to be compatible with multiple devices, and operating systems as mobile technologies and bring-your-own-device (BROD) policies are increasingly becoming popular. It is important to know what kind of mobile devices are implemented in the infrastructure because the management of different devices and OS of an enterprise will differ.

Any MDM solution should be able to support iOS and Android operating systems. But, device manufacturers or older OS versions might cause issues for an MDM tool.
Over-The-Air (OTA) Distribution
An MDM software cannot depend on physical connections to communicate to a device, and it needs to be done wirelessly through OTA distribution. There are different OTA capabilities for MDM solutions.
Access Control Features
One significant aspect of mobile device security is access control. Since employees will be accessing business data through their mobile devices, organizations need to make sure that only they are accessing it. Authentication and identity measures should be implemented when sensitive business data is requested by a mobile device to make sure that the user is authorized to access the data.
